Introduction

Dr. Jay Watts is a certified Sexologist specializing in sex counseling and sex coaching. Sex counselors are a recognized profession by AASECT, and as required for notification, Jay DOES NOT PROVIDE PSYCHOTHERAPY but is able to come alongside your mental health and health journey with third-party consent and consult to provide strategies, support, and guidance on your passion, pleasure, and purpose journey. Dr. Watts has extensive experience working an an auxiliary support to fertility clinicians, OB/GYNs, LMFT, mental health clinicians, Pelvic Floor PTs, and more to provide a comprehensive scope of support that includes sex and intimacy. Jay also provides support for families and youth on broaching topics on LGBTQIA+, sex and body education, puberty and menstruation, and fertility and preconception conversations. Jay has a B.S. in Education from the University of Louisville; a Master of Arts in Human Services from Eastern Kentucky University; a Master of Education in Cultural Foundations of Education from Kent State University; and a Ph.D. in Human Services: Mental Health with a focus in Sexuality Studies. Her dissertation was on Appropriated Racial Oppression as moderator of Sexual Shame and Sexual Satisfaction of Black Women in the United States. Dr. Watts has experience working with all types of communities: in particularly, she specializes in communities considered historically excluded and from rural/isolated environments.
